Shrub pruning is a critical practice for preserving healthy, appealing shrubs while controlling their size and shape. Pruning removes dead, damaged, or diseased branches, encourages brand-new development, and promotes flowering or fruiting. Each shrub types may have specific pruning requirements, consisting of timing, cut placement, and method. The procedure involves evaluating the plant's structure, selectively cutting branches, and thinning dense areas to improve air flow and light penetration. Seasonal considerations make sure that pruning does not interfere with flowering cycles or tension the plant during important development periods. Consistent shrub pruning improves both visual appeal and plant health. Appropriate care permits shrubs to keep a balanced type, flourish in the landscape, and contribute positively to the general design of the outdoor area
